Prometheus和Grafana的监控数据安全性如何保障?

随着信息技术的飞速发展,企业对于数据的安全性和可靠性要求越来越高。在众多监控工具中,Prometheus和Grafana因其强大的功能而被广泛应用。然而,如何保障这些监控数据的安全性,成为了许多企业关注的焦点。本文将深入探讨Prometheus和Grafana的监控数据安全性如何保障。

一、Prometheus数据安全性保障

Prometheus是一款开源监控和警报工具,具有强大的数据采集、存储和分析能力。以下将从以下几个方面介绍Prometheus数据安全性的保障措施:

  1. 访问控制:Prometheus支持基于角色的访问控制(RBAC),用户可以根据角色分配不同的权限,确保只有授权用户才能访问敏感数据。

  2. 数据加密:Prometheus支持数据加密功能,可以将数据在传输过程中进行加密,防止数据泄露。此外,Prometheus还支持在存储过程中对数据进行加密,确保数据安全。

  3. 存储安全:Prometheus的存储格式为TSDB(时序数据库),支持多种存储引擎,如InfluxDB、本地文件系统等。这些存储引擎均支持数据加密,确保数据在存储过程中的安全性。

  4. 监控数据隔离:Prometheus支持监控数据隔离,可以将不同项目的监控数据存储在不同的命名空间中,避免数据泄露。

二、Grafana数据安全性保障

Grafana是一款开源的可视化仪表盘工具,与Prometheus等监控工具配合使用,可以提供直观的数据可视化。以下将从以下几个方面介绍Grafana数据安全性的保障措施:

  1. 访问控制:Grafana支持基于角色的访问控制(RBAC),用户可以根据角色分配不同的权限,确保只有授权用户才能访问敏感数据。

  2. 数据加密:Grafana支持数据加密功能,可以将数据在传输过程中进行加密,防止数据泄露。此外,Grafana还支持在存储过程中对数据进行加密,确保数据安全。

  3. 存储安全:Grafana支持多种存储引擎,如InfluxDB、MySQL、PostgreSQL等。这些存储引擎均支持数据加密,确保数据在存储过程中的安全性。

  4. 数据备份:Grafana支持数据备份功能,可以将监控数据定期备份到其他存储介质,确保数据不会因故障而丢失。

三、案例分析

某大型互联网公司在其数据中心部署了Prometheus和Grafana监控系统。为了保障监控数据的安全性,公司采取了以下措施:

  1. 访问控制:公司设置了不同的角色,如管理员、操作员、查看员等,并根据角色分配了相应的权限。

  2. 数据加密:公司对Prometheus和Grafana的监控数据进行加密,确保数据在传输和存储过程中的安全性。

  3. 监控数据隔离:公司将不同项目的监控数据存储在不同的命名空间中,避免数据泄露。

  4. 数据备份:公司定期对监控数据进行备份,确保数据不会因故障而丢失。

通过以上措施,该公司的监控数据安全性得到了有效保障,为业务稳定运行提供了有力支持。

四、总结

Prometheus和Grafana作为监控领域的佼佼者,其数据安全性得到了广泛关注。通过访问控制、数据加密、存储安全、数据备份等手段,可以有效保障监控数据的安全性。企业应根据自身需求,选择合适的监控工具,并采取相应的安全措施,确保业务稳定运行。

猜你喜欢:eBPF